Description & usage
AvalonBay Communities is a residential REIT that develops, owns, and manages apartment communities in major US metro areas. Revenue comes from rental income and related fees, with some contribution from development activity. Customers are individual renters, and results depend on occupancy, rent growth, and financing costs.
